Driveways, like any other part of your home, don’t last forever. Over time, they wear down, crack, and settle, but you can extend your driveway’s life with some regular repairs and maintenance. On average, driveway repairs cost $1,716 or between $797 and $2,635. Some simple repairs might come in as low as …

WebDec 22, 2024 · The typical range is $251 – $698, with the National average at $472. Some people or small businesses opt to seal coat their blacktop surface themselves. The average cost for the necessary materials to sealcoat a driveway or parking lot is approximately 40 cents per square foot for individuals doing the work themselves. The typical causes of concrete driveway distress include: An improperly compacted subgrade kez new lives in the wildWebApr 5, 2024 · Concrete driveway aprons cost $4 to $10 per square foot or $1,000 to $1,600 on average for a two-car driveway. A concrete apron is an 8- to 10-foot long section of pavement where the driveway meets the public street, and typically spans the driveway's full width. Many cities regulate driveway aprons as public access spaces. kezi weather reportkezzik the striker locationWebresidential driveways are detailed in Sections 5A.4, 5A.5, and 5A.9.
